Small nonprofits are operating in an increasingly challenging funding environment. Many organisations remain heavily reliant on grants, but grant funding is becoming more competitive and is rarely enough on its own to create long-term stability. Building a more resilient organisation means thinking beyond the next application and developing a clearer understanding of income, relationships, value and impact.
At the same time, funders and partners increasingly expect organisations to show the difference they make. This is more than counting activities or reporting outputs. A clear understanding of impact helps organisations focus their services, strengthen decision-making, communicate their value and build stronger funding relationships.
